-
Notifications
You must be signed in to change notification settings - Fork 0
/
.travis.yml
25 lines (25 loc) · 1.13 KB
/
.travis.yml
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
language: python
dist: xenial
python:
- '3.5'
- '3.6'
- '3.7'
- '3.8-dev'
- pypy3
install:
- pip install -e .
before_script:
- pip install -r requirements.txt
script:
- py.test --verbose --color=yes --codestyle --flake8 --pylint --cov-report=xml --cov=pykicadlib pykicadlib tests
after_success:
- coveralls
deploy:
provider: pypi
distributions: sdist bdist_wheel
user: fueldner
password:
secure: fRUG2hCSDR48C0g1DB+AVyvlt04bGuDbs3lWM4Zijp+6E37U8g4zJZzG+htDgdq+rookHiPLmyg3DYBqKlGMUHA3/D9JkowU5beupxntYhEzxcv5mIYsTRh5Wny6Fo6VE8KEf2HgB3IprmELD5XAxcpKiQOF4qCzekxrfn5i77tF4npoF6RAqMD0tksOYdr9QxXi79nmaaKGjVNsnje4vmYFBtYfRYs6SND10ZqMCHlCKO5/D2rElCiIYiDqP4hgboHBxvqjWTje1kF2DZJQVe5ePDNO4a1bGfDGjbMT+4GMHDCVrdwouXf+JE1NKIrUx8qDWUSl56bJ3aFrHVMZbAw740XlZw58t+jyy0OztVDSp01MxQe5hgvIrf1aN6j9ORR8A56eNxfRQA0e6tVMqrPJoAqwTYSHu0xKWN+9GQ534kh9h2gTJy2y6KT64URi4OIxt0GOEBqwr0iMQbz5JHSjm4S149qzm/++9tquv6EYJTYfjyhsinVS4qMX2lxIF9qX2VmAKi8icmhzurw4yEL60aVAVF43v8KgHLO0pm6tKpNL0eFGjSPpPmBdafqDim5/uCE0o/v7yJSUS3MtLDbxmO3ZOOCy+PygOKr9LTTMoiLdVjZYN1S+7+Fby/7/nEh7QIN3tV6Q64wHHtI6LgPXHfx1EiLYcIcJ6U85tR8=
on:
tags: true
skip_existing: true